Abstract :
A novel algorithm is presented for the solution to the continuous-time Lyapunov matrix equation in controllable and/or observable canonical forms by using the dimension-reduced method. The solution evaluation by this method is more accurate and considerably faster than any previously published methods. Numerical examples are given with systems in stable minimal and in unstable nonminimal forms to demonstrate the computational procedure.
